Factors to consider before purchasing inground pool LED lighting

Texture and color of the pool

Before you install inground pool LED lighting, consider your pool color and texture. Pool color often affects the quality of the pool lights. For instance, lighter pools tend to reflect light, while darker pools take in more light. Therefore, in dark pools, you will need more LED pool lights. Also, consider installing brighter LED lights in darker pools.

The color of pool LED lights

Always consider the pool light color before installing them. The color of the inground pool LED lighting affects the quality of light in the pool. Blue pool lights, for instance, tend to appear brighter compared to other pool light colors. Pool professionals often recommend going for a pool light color that produces more brightness. Even better, install color-changing LED lights. Consequently, you get to experience a wide array of colors.

Where should I position my pool LED lights?

All pool owners should position their pool lights accordingly. However, pool light position depends on the type and number of pool lights being used.

Single Lights

Pool owners with small pools often use a single light. Single lights work best when placed at a focal point in the pool.

Opposing Lights

If you have a long pool, use multiple pool lights. Place these lights on opposite sides of the pool for uniform illumination. Doing this also prevents the occurrence of shadows in the pool hence improving swimming visibility.

Extra-long pools

For extremely long pools, use multiple lights on one end of the pool (use the side that faces away from the property). Space each light at equal intervals for maximum illumination. Experts recommend placing each light at every 8ft and 4ft from the pool’s end.

Pool Swim-Outs and ledges

Position the lights opposite ledges and swim-outs for proper pool lighting. If you have compact size lights, you can place them over the pool steps or ledge to increase brightness and safety.

Pool entry steps

Most pools have pool entry steps. Thus, avoid placing the pool lights at opposite ends. Instead, place the lights on the longest side of the pool that’s nearest to the house. This helps you boost safety around the entry/exit area of the pool and reduce shadows.

Irregular & L-shape pools

When it comes to irregular pools, place multiple lights on all sections of the irregular pool. Treat each section of the pool separately.

Small freeform pools

Creating uniform illumination for small freeform pools requires you to place the pool lights from opposite sides of the pool.

Bigger freeform pools

Bigger freeform pools do not work well with lights placed at opposing ends of the pool. In most instances, the shape of the freeform pool determines how you’ll position the pool lights. For example, if the freeform pool has more inward curves, lights should be further apart for maximum illumination. With large freeform pools, compact lights will work better.

JED Pool Tools Receives Excellence Award

Published

on

Jed-pool-tools-estes-award-cake

JED Pool Tools, manufacturer of swimming pool maintenance equipment and accessories, was pleased to recently receive a ‘Customer Excellence Award’ from Estes Freight company, the largest privately held freight transportation company in North America. This award recognizes customers that demonstrate strong shipment values, revenue growth, and foster a collaborative relationship. This award celebrates a few select customers for outstanding engagement, enabling a strategic partnership, and committing to mutual success.

“We’re pleased to earn such high recognition from a leader like Estes,” said Glenn Jonelunas Manager of Warehouse Operations at JED Pool Tools. “We’re honored to be recognized for this award, which is a reflection of the well-established and trusted partnership we’ve built together.”

The Estes Customer Excellence Award was created to recognize and celebrate customers who exemplify outstanding collaboration, commitment and service.  Estes presented JED Pool Tools with a celebratory cake and plaque.  

About JED Pool Tools

JED Pool Tools has been making high-quality pool tools and pool accessories in the USA for 30 years. JED Pool Tools sells over 400 different products including residential and commercial skimmers, leaf rakes, poles, wall brushes and vacuum heads as well as hoses and through-wall skimmer parts.  JED is a family-run company with 3-generations of Heyen family working for the company and is committed to creating and providing jobs for residents of Scranton, PA. JED isproud of and committed to manufacturing in the USA, many it its own facility in Scranton, PA. To learn more about the company and its products visit www.JEDPoolTools.com.
